Stadium station
Stadium station is a SEPTA Metro rapid transit station in Radnor Township, Pennsylvania. It serves the M and is located on Ithan Avenue near Lancaster Avenue, near Villanova Stadium, the athletic facility for nearby Villanova University.Photo: TastyPoutine, CC BY-SA 3.0.

Jake Nevin Field House
Sports venue
Photo: Wikimedia, Public domain.
The Jake Nevin Field House is an arena located at Villanova University in Villanova, Pennsylvania. The arena, built in 1932, is the former home of the Villanova men's basketball program prior to the construction of the venue now known as Finneran Pavilion in 1986. Jake Nevin Field House is situated 800 feet northeast of Stadium station.

Villanova
Photo: Wikimedia, CC BY-SA 3.0.
Villanova is census-designated place in Pennsylvania, United States. A suburb of Philadelphia, the community straddles the border of Lower Merion Township in Montgomery County and Radnor Township in Delaware County.
